patent summary: stable emulsions and their use in the production of isocyanate-based foams. the invention relates to stable emulsions for the production of isocyanate-based foams, comprising at least three polyols a1a, a1b and a1c, as well as at least one physical blowing agent t, wherein a1a is a polyether polyol obtained by adding from epoxides to starting compounds selected from carbohydrates and difunctional or higher functional alcohols, a1b is an aromatic amine initiated polyether polyol and a1c is a polyester polyol obtained by esterifying a polycarboxylic acid component and a polyalcohol, wherein the total amount of aromatic dicarboxylic acid derivatives used in the esterification, calculated on the basis of free aromatic dicarboxylic acids and based on the total mass of the polyalcohol component and polycarboxylic acid component is less than or equal to 48.5% by mass. |
